Emirates Airlines holds a historical partnership with Bayern Munich club

Emirates Airlines has announced a seven -year historic partnership with Bayern Munich, winning the German Football League “Bundesliga” 34 times, and the Champions League 6 times. Under this agreement, Emirates Airlines becomes the “platinum partner” for the first team of the German club, starting from the 2025-2026 season until the end of the 2031-2032 season.

Bayern is one of the largest clubs in the world, and has a wide and active mass base of more than 140 million fans around the world, and has a rooted brand in the unique Bavarian identity. The club also enjoys an official membership that exceeds 410 thousand members, and it is among the largest in world football clubs, which reflects the depth of societal ties and wide public support. The presence of the club’s fans extend to more than 100 countries through the official fans’ ties, which enhances its position as a global football destination.
This multi -year partnership will give Emirates Emirates Airlines a prominent presence of its brand through the advertising paintings surrounding the stadium and LED screens, which are shown in front of the fans around the world, along with two distinctive camera carpets on both sides of the field. The agreement also includes exclusive shares of tickets and hospitality advantages, as well as a special suite for Emirates Airlines in “Allianz Arena”, Bayern Munich stronghold. Emirates Airlines will also obtain the rights to use the photos of team players, and its brand will appear in the background of the club’s press conferences, television interviews, and other public and digital events.

This partnership also represents the return of Emirates Airlines to the German Football League, at a time when the club’s fans base is rapidly growing in major markets around the world, such as the United States and Asia. With its wide global network and global services, Emirates Airlines has the ideal capabilities to strengthen these ties.

Football is one of the main pillars of the Emirates Airlines sponsorship strategy, which is evident through its prestigious partnerships with a group of clubs and championships around the world. The slogan “Fly Better” from Emirates Airlines appears on the shirts of a number of the most prominent European clubs such as AC Milan, Real Madrid, Olympic Lyon, Benfica and Arsenal, and the Emirates Airlines logo appears on the back of the training shirts of Al Ain Emirates Club during all local and international matches as of the next season.

Emirates Airlines also has the rights of the “Emirates” stadium for Arsenal Club.

Emirates Airlines also continues its long -term partnership as a major sponsor of the FA Cup, the oldest and largest local football championship in the world, which is currently known as the “Emirates Airlines Cup FA”. At its headquarters in the UAE, Emirates Airlines supports the UAE professional league.
